PostgreSQL設定のメインキーは増加し、PostgreSQLリセットのメインキーは増加してから1から始まります。PostgreSQLクリアテーブルのデータは増加してから1から始まります。

2180 ワード

PostgreSQLは、メインキーの自己増加、PostgreSQLを設定し、メインキーの自己増加を1から開始します。
  • 自己増加フィールド
  • 1から
  • テーブルのデータをクリアして、1から
  • を増加します。
    自己フィールド
    PostgreSQL設定のメインキーは自動的に増加します。
    CREATE TABLE student (
    		id serial  NOT NULL ,	//serial   
    		name varchar(50) COLLATE pg_catalog.default NOT NULL,
    		age int4,
    		information text COLLATE pg_catalog.default,
    		CONSTRAINT _pkey PRIMARY KEY (id)  
    );
    
    1から始まります
    PostgreSQLメインキーをリセットします。1から開始します。
    TRUNCATE student RESTART IDENTITY;
    
    テーブルのデータを空にして、増加してから1から始まります。
    PostgreSQLメインキーをリセットします。1から開始します。
    //     
    TRUNCATE student;
    //     ,   1  
    TRUNCATE student RESTART IDENTITY;